The goal with this master thesis has been to evaluate and to examine the
stationary resistance bridge. The resistance bridge uses a 4-point measuring to
determinate the resistance, which is used in the manufacturing of the
conductor. It is then used when the resistance is to be decided for coarser
aluminium conductors. A conductor has to fulfil certain demands to be able to
move forward in the process. One of these demands is the resistance in ohm/km,
which has demands that the measure values of the resistance bridge are as true
and precise as possible.
The stationary resistance bridge had been examined through various kinds of
measurements to be able to see how stable the system is and how to obtain a
measure value as optimized as possible. The measurements were carried out in
different dimensions and types of aluminium conductors, and in each measurement
a various different tests were carried out for the aluminium conductor. The
result of the measurements shows that the system is not stable for aluminium
conductors with a cross-section area more than ~1000 mm2. This depends on that
current in the resistance bridge does not distribute it self even in the whole
conductors cross-section area. The distribution of the power has improved by
using contact pressing and brings a more stable measure value. Another method
will however be necessary to be able to decide the resistance in ohm/km for the
aluminium conductors with swelling powder and swelling tape.
